Selecting the language

You can select the language in which the camcorder displays the menu screen or messages. The camcorder retains the language setting even when you turn it off.

1 Press the [Home (  )] button, and then drag the Home screen left.

3 Touch the desired language.

4 Touch the Return (  ) tab to complete the setting.

The camcorder displays the menus screen and messages in the language you selected.

• Language options may be changed without prior notice.

• The camcorder retains the language you select even when not connected to the battery or AC power.

The date and time format may change depending on the language you selected.

2 Touch Settings General Language.
